1964 Abarth OT vs. 1979 Volvo 66
To start off, 1979 Volvo 66 is newer by 15 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1964 Abarth OT.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1964 Abarth OT would be higher. At 1,591 cc (4 cylinders), 1964 Abarth OT is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1964 Abarth OT (154 HP @ 7600 RPM) has 98 more horse power than 1979 Volvo 66. (56 HP @ 5200 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1964 Abarth OT should accelerate faster than 1979 Volvo 66.
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. Compare all specifications:
1964 Abarth OT | 1979 Volvo 66 | |
Make | Abarth | Volvo |
Model | OT | 66 |
Year Released | 1964 | 1979 |
Engine Position | Rear | Front |
Engine Size | 1591 cc | 1289 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Horse Power | 154 HP | 56 HP |
Engine RPM | 7600 RPM | 5200 RPM |
Engine Bore Size | 86 mm | 73 mm |
Engine Stroke Size | 68.5 mm | 77 mm |
Engine Compression Ratio | 9.5:1 | 8.5:1 |
Drive Type | Rear | Rear |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 5 seats | 5 seats |
Vehicle Length | 3580 mm | 3910 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1430 mm | 1550 mm |
